Output 50831ae06a04f57adc97e83370d330667724f1143f017132acf34bbdf12ef58d:10

value
160000
script pubkey
OP_0 OP_PUSHBYTES_20 838d2cce4eff38c6a61eeb404b28f043c602246b
address
bc1qswxjenjwluuvdfs7adqyk28sg0rqyfrtgz6t2c
transaction
50831ae06a04f57adc97e83370d330667724f1143f017132acf34bbdf12ef58d
confirmations
135328
spent
true